Falling in 2D Love can be a slow process. If you know you’re going to end up with someone 2D , you might spend a lot of time “dating” around and trying on different characters until you find one that you’re compatible with. Other times, 2D Love springs on people out of the blue, leaving those who were looking for a real-world partner feeling confused and lost. In my case, I belong to the latter group.
The story of how my love and I met is one out of a fairy tale – a very twisted, very strange fairy tale with video games in it. I’d been searching for potential dates for years, but I somehow never managed to find anyone I liked – on the rare chance I did, they were already engaged! Frustrated with this lack of success, I decided to put my love life on the back burner until I finished school and moved into my own apartment. And so, I went about my life, loveless but always secretly hoping.
June 2017 rolled around. I was in my bedroom scrolling lazily scrolling through my blog feed when my sibling burst into the room, shouting out my name over and over.
“What is it?” I asked.
“You have to see the final boss of the game I’m playing! He’s hilarious!” my sibling said, controller in hand.
“I’m not really interested in that game,” I said. Despite adoring the character design in it, the shooter game my sibling was playing through had lost my interest pretty quickly.
“You have to see him,” my sibling repeated. “I think you’ll really like him!”
I rolled out of bed and trudged out into the den. How funny could this final boss be? I was more than a little curious.
The animated character on the screen was standing in the middle of a sprawling boss arena. The only sounds coming from the speakers were footsteps and quiet dripping noises. Another character told the player that they were walking into a trap – a warning obviously meant to be ignored.
The player character took several steps forward. Then, he descended into the arena, sitting in a fantastic machine that surrounded him in a halo of lights. Two dramatic chords played as the camera zoomed in to give the player a better look at the game’s Big Bad.
I choked. I’d seen characters with “evil” eyes like his before, but never with such raw, fiery passion behind them. For a moment, the world around me froze, giving me plenty of time to feel the spasm of energy that had just seared through my chest.
Then he spoke – a laugh and a threat that was both cocky and completely goofy.
Oh no, I thought. He’s a moron.
It’s him! That’s who you’ve been waiting for! my mind screamed at me. I told it to shut up. Of course it wasn’t right, I reassured myself. How could it be? I wasn’t a dumb kid in high school obsessed with daydreams of anime bishounen coming to life, I was a mature adult who wanted a mature adult partner!
Still, I sat on the couch transfixed by this angry villain for the next twenty minutes. What was it about him that made me feel strange? Why did I want to hear more of his Saturday Morning cartoon one-liners? Why couldn’t I stop looking at his eyes!?
“What did you think?” my sibling asked as the boss fight ended.
“Somehow, that is the sexiest thing I have ever seen,” I finally said. “Not even kidding.”
Well… I’d figure it out eventually.
